> The CPU is identified as a dual core, but only one processor interface
> is defined. XtalOpt was designed to run in a multithreaded
> environment, I suspect that there may be a threading issue locking up
> the process.
>
> Is this running in a virtual machine? If so, try configuring the VM to
> use both CPU cores instead of just one. For VirtualBox, this is easy:
> http://www.virtualbox.org/manual/ch03.html#settings-processor I'm not
> sure about other VM software, but is should be an option somewhere.
>
> If this is an actual linux installation (not a VM), you may want to
> spend some time figuring out why it's only using a single processor
> core.
